npm init在ubuntu 14上的/ home / myUser文件夹中安装项目

时间:2016-05-31 20:29:02

标签: node.js ubuntu npm ubuntu-14.04 yeoman

我正在使用Ubuntu 14.04,我已经通过nvm和npm v3.3.12安装了nodejs v5.1.0。我还安装了一些发电机。但是,如果我尝试初始化一个新项目(通过npm init或yo some-generator),所有文件和“node_modules”文件夹都安装到/ home / myUser中,没有错误。即使我将一个新项目启动到另一个目录中。我不知道如何配置它。

有人可以帮忙解决这个问题吗?

1 个答案:

答案 0 :(得分:0)

我认为你的问题是npm的许可:

  1. 使用global:sudo npm install -g npm
  2. 安装npm
  3. 为npm设置完整权限:sudo chown -R $USER ~/.npm